Omron E3T-ST31 5M Ultracompact Through-Beam Photoelectric Sensor

The E3T-ST31 5M Photoelectric Sensor is an ultracompact through-beam model with 2 m sensing distance, NPN output, and red LED light source operating on 12 to 24 VDC. Designed as an Ultracompact, Ultrathin Photoelectric Sensor with Built-in Amplifier, it supports precise detection in confined spaces using Light-ON operation. Manufactured by Omron, this sensor is part of the Omron Photoelectric Sensors range within the Omron E3T Series.

Omron E3T-ST31 5M Photoelectric Sensor - Technical Specifications

SpecificationValue
Sensing MethodThrough-beam
ShapeSquare type
Sensing Distance2m
Power Supply Voltage12 to 24 VDC
Output ConfigurationNPN
Connection MethodPre-wired cable length 5m
Current Consumption30 mA max. (Emitter 10 mA max., Receiver 20 mA max.)
Light Source (Wavelength)Red LED
Operation ModeLight-ON
Response Time1 ms max.
Degree Of ProtectionIP67
MaterialPolybutylene terephthalate
Material LensDenatured Polyarylate
Weight40g

The Omron E3T-ST31 5M is a square-type through-beam photoelectric sensor designed for stable object detection in industrial automation systems. As an Ultrathin Photoelectric Sensor with Built-in Amplifier, it combines 2 m sensing distance, NPN output, and a compact M2-mounting structure for space-limited installations. The integrated amplifier ensures consistent signal processing without external control units.

This Through-beam, M2-mounting Sensor is widely used in electronics assembly, small-part conveyors, packaging equipment, and inspection stations. Its focused red LED light source supports reliable detection of small components, while the pre-wired 5 m cable simplifies installation in control panels and machine frames requiring flexible routing.

The E3T-ST31 5M supports long-term industrial operation through stable voltage tolerance, noise-resistant output behavior, and a slim mechanical profile. As part of the E3T Series, it aligns with standardized photoelectric sensing practices and compact automation designs. Engineers selecting ultracompact photoelectric sensors value this model for consistent detection performance, simple mounting, and dependable operation in dense machine layouts.
